Welcome to the webpages for the Library Service in Barnsley which is free and open to everyone, giving access to a wide range of books, information and entertainment in print, digital and audio, with staff providing help for people to access all of the resources at their disposal.

Libraries are governed by the Public Libraries and Museums Act 1964, which requires councils to provide a 'comprehensive and efficient' library service for people who wish to use them. However, libraries are changing and continually improving so that people can continue to use and enjoy them in different ways. Libraries now offer access to IT resources online and can often help to get people started on their online journey by offering short introductory classes or taster sessions.

There are reading groups, the home delivery service for the elderly and disabled; and in a new partnership with the Registrar's Service, newborn babies are able to become library members when their birth is registered.  We are also able to offer small collections to community venues if needed.
